## Artifact Signing — Inventory Reconciliation Job

The nightly reconciliation job for Stockline now signs its output manifests before upload. Unsigned manifests are rejected by the Ledgerbox ingest as of build 412. Two mismatches last week traced to a stale key on the runner pool; rotated Tuesday. Action for sync: confirm all runners pull the current key at job start. The active signing key for the reconciliation pipeline is as follows.

signing key of yafop-taguf = bky3_Kre

## Runbook: Hollowgate ORM refactor

This fragment covers the staged removal of the legacy Hollowgate ORM layer. Each stage swaps one repository module onto the new query builder while the old mapper remains read-only behind a feature flag. Security note: the new layer parameterizes all queries; string interpolation paths are deleted, not deprecated. Rollback is flag-only, no deploy required. The flags and pool settings currently in effect are listed below.

deployment values, bafog-kahog:
RALWYN_LOG_LEVEL=error
RALWYN_METRICS_HOST=metrics.ralwyn.norvalabs.corp
RALWYN_POOL_SIZE=4

Subject: On-call handover — Pantherboard dark mode

Hi, handing over the Pantherboard admin dashboard shift. Dark-mode support shipped Tuesday behind the `theme-dusk` flag; a few widgets (billing charts, audit log) still render light backgrounds, tracked in the theming epic. If users report unreadable contrast, toggle the flag off per-tenant rather than globally. Screenshots of known issues are in the handover folder. Any theming regressions you can't triage should be sent to the frontend guild.

escalation mailbox, kaweg-kahif: druwyn.sordor@nelvroworks.corp